Avella starts fast, routs Mapletown
MAPLETOWN – Chas Rush passed for a touchdown, ran for two others and caught a scoring pass as Avella opened its season by routing Mapletown 48-0 in a non-conference football game Friday night.
Rush opened the scoring only 18 seconds into the game when he caught a 67-yard pass from Johnny Urbana. Rush added a six-yard TD run later in the first quarter.
Darren Rushel’s eight-yard scoring jaunt put Avella up 20-0 in the second quarter and Rush scored again on a 30-yard run. Gage Samol, who ran for 135 yards on only five carries, added a 52-yard TD burst in the third quarter.
Rush threw a 68-yard TD pass to Caleb Amaismeier in the second quarter and Gavin Gatewood closed the scoring with an 11-yard run in the fourth quarter.
Avella rushed for 313 yards. The Eagles’ defense held Mapletown to 62 net yards, including 44 on the ground. Avella threw only two passes in the game and both went for touchdowns.
